§ 6:1339 — Perjury; false statements

Text

A.Any person who knowingly makes, causes, or allows someone else to cause to be made or to make a false statement, under the oath required by this Chapter, on any report or statement required by the commissioner, or to the commissioner, shall be subject to the provisions of R.S. 6:1336.
B.When financial loss to a savings bank is caused by such statements, the penalties shall be commensurate with that loss.

Free access — add to your briefcase to read the full text and ask questions with AI

Legislative History

Acts 1990, No. 816, §1, eff. Sept. 1, 1990.
